Default Global coolant?

I was at a shop talking with the owner about dexcool and engines and such and he told me that they use Global coolant in to replace the dexcool. Anybody have any experience with this? Should I use this when I flush out the Dex?

The same as Prestone'* and other'* "all makes/all models" coolant. It'* based on the G05 coolants used for years in Europe, as well as Ford and Chrysler. I dumped the Dex, and use that "global" coolant in all the vehicles that I own and service.

I too use the Universal formula in my shop and in my vehicle. It is a yellowish color. I have not had any problems mixing the universal with the other coolants. It works great
